Your ability to recognize a series of tones as the opening to The Star-Spangled Banner is an instance of ________ that likely involves the ________.
 
  A) musical learning; left hemisphere
  B) perceptual learning; auditory association cortex
  C) stimulus-response learning; frontal cortex
  D) perceptual learning; visual association cortex
  E) intermodal learning; corpus callosum

Answer to Question 1

Answer: B
Rationale: Your ability to recognize a series of tones as the opening to The Star-Spangled Banner is an instance of perceptual learning that likely involves the auditory association cortex.

ACTH levels are normally highest in the early morning (between 6 and 8 A.M.) and lowest in the evening (between 6 and 11 P.M.). Therefore, a doctor who suspects abnormal levels looks for low ACTH in the morning and high ACTH in the evening.

In 1885, the Lloyd Manufacturing Company of Albany, New York, promoted and sold "Cocaine Toothache Drops" at 15 cents per bottle! In 1914, the Harrison Narcotic Act brought the sale and distribution of this drug under federal control.

There are major differences in the metabolism of morphine and the illegal drug heroin. Morphine mostly produces its CNS effects through m-receptors, and at k- and d-receptors. Heroin has a slight affinity for opiate receptors. Most of its actions are due to metabolism to active metabolites (6-acetylmorphine, morphine, and morphine-6-glucuronide).
